About the Artist
Jen Sanders
Saint Louis native and self-taught artist Jen Sanders has been exploring her creativity in painting for several years. By day, she works in the field of design as a User Experience designer and although she flexes her creative muscles in her day job, software design can be bound by the limitations of the company stakeholders and the users. For this reason, Jen is drawn to the limitless creativity of abstract expressionism. She considers herself a “maker”, specifically drawn to painting. Her evolution into abstract art allows her to gain new experiences and explore her creativity - approaching every blank canvas with optimism and excitement. The range of her talent and willingness to try new things is continuously evolving and expanding up in every new painting.““Winging it” is what leads me to finish a painting - a splatter of some hope, faith and a whole lot of faking it.”
